Centre Approves Common Communication Plan For Ramping Up Coastal Security

0

The Ministry of Home Affairs (MHA) has approved a common communication plan for coastal security that envisages integrating marine law enforcement agencies into a single network for better coordination and seamless exchange of mission-critical inform… Read More…
